

Portrait of a young boy wearing a pink suit with white lace cuffs and collar, sitting on a stone bench. The boy has short hair and holds a squirrel in one hand and a pendant on a chain in the other. He wears white stockings and black shoes. A scenic landscape with trees and a house is visible through a large window or opening behind him. The room has columns and a dark background. The boy sits with his body facing right and looking toward the viewer. The painting depicts Daniel Crommelin Verplanck by John Singleton Copley.
